South Dakota Minnesota
Population estimates, July 1, 2019, (V2019) 884,659 5,639,632
Population, percent change - April 1, 2010 (estimates base) to July 1, 2019, (V2019) 8.7% 6.3%
Population estimates base, April 1, 2010, (V2019) 814,198 5,303,927
Population, Census, April 1, 2010 814,180 5,303,925
Persons under 5 years, percent 7.0% 6.3%
Persons under 18 years, percent 24.7% 23.2%
Persons 65 years and over, percent 16.6% 15.9%
Female persons, percent 49.5% 50.2%
White alone, percent 84.4% 84.1%
Black or African American alone, percent 2.4% 6.8%
American Indian and Alaska Native alone, percent 9.0% 1.4%
Asian alone, percent 1.7% 5.1%
Native Hawaiian and Other Pacific Islander alone, percent 0.1% 0.1%
Two or More Races, percent 2.4% 2.5%
Hispanic or Latino, percent 4.1% 5.5%
White alone, not Hispanic or Latino, percent 81.4% 79.5%
Veterans, 2014-2018 59,243 310,097
Foreign born persons, percent, 2014-2018 3.5% 8.4%
Housing units, July 1, 2018, (V2018) 397,526 2,456,064
Owner-occupied housing unit rate, 2014-2018 68.1% 71.6%
Median value of owner-occupied housing units, 2014-2018 $159,100 $211,800
Median selected monthly owner costs -with a mortgage, 2014-2018 $1,298 $1,547
Median selected monthly owner costs -without a mortgage, 2014-2018 $471 $520
Median gross rent, 2014-2018 $722 $944
Housing units in multi-unit structures, percent, 2009-2013 18.8% 21.6%
Building permits, 2018 4,963 25,673
Households, 2014-2018 341,565 2,167,801
Persons per household, 2014-2018 2.43 2.49
Living in same house 1 year ago, percent of persons age 1 year+, 2014-2018 84.0% 85.7%
Language other than English spoken at home, percent of persons age 5 years+, 2014-2018 6.5% 11.7%
Households with a computer, percent, 2014-2018 86.8% 90.3%
Households with a broadband Internet subscription, percent, 2014-2018 78.0% 82.9%
High school graduate or higher, percent of persons age 25 years+, 2014-2018 91.7% 93.0%
Bachelor's degree or higher, percent of persons age 25 years+, 2014-2018 28.5% 35.4%
With a disability, under age 65 years, percent, 2014-2018 8.1% 7.3%
Persons without health insurance, under age 65 years, percent 11.6% 5.1%
In civilian labor force, total, percent of population age 16 years+, 2014-2018 68.1% 69.7%
In civilian labor force, female, percent of population age 16 years+, 2014-2018 64.2% 66.0%
Total accommodation and food services sales, 2012 ($1,000) 1,873,699 11,722,627
Total health care and social assistance receipts/revenue, 2012 ($1,000) 6,211,731 40,403,572
Total manufacturers shipments, 2012 ($1,000) 16,882,647 123,076,309
Total merchant wholesaler sales, 2012 ($1,000) 20,411,059 104,485,117
Total retail sales, 2012 ($1,000) 13,791,827 78,898,182
Total retail sales per capita, 2012 $16,550 $14,667
Mean travel time to work (minutes), workers age 16 years+, 2014-2018 17.0 23.5
Median household income (in 2018 dollars), 2014-2018 $56,499 $68,411
Per capita income in past 12 months (in 2018 dollars), 2014-2018 $29,801 $36,245
Persons in poverty, percent 13.1% 9.6%
Total employer establishments, 2017 27,099 151,816
Total employment, 2017 359,643 2,685,047
Total annual payroll, 2017 ($1,000) 14,719,422 142,129,457
Total employment, percent change, 2016-2017 0.5% 0.9%
Total nonemployer establishments, 2017 66,713 409,860
All firms, 2012 81,314 489,494
Men-owned firms, 2012 42,418 268,710
Women-owned firms, 2012 23,722 157,821
Minority-owned firms, 2012 4,101 47,302
Nonminority-owned firms, 2012 74,228 428,716
Veteran-owned firms, 2012 8,604 45,582
Nonveteran-owned firms, 2012 66,219 419,628
Black-owned firms, percent, 2007 0.3% 2.5%
American Indian- and Alaska Native-owned firms, percent, 2007 2.2% 0.6%
Asian-owned firms, percent, 2007 0.6% 2.3%
Native Hawaiian- and Other Pacific Islander-owned firms, percent, 2007 0.0% 0.0%
Hispanic-owned firms, percent, 2007 0.8% 1.0%
Women-owned firms, percent, 2007 22.2% 26.8%
Population per square mile, 2010 10.7 66.6
Land area in square miles, 2010 75,811.00 79,626.74
Source: United States Census Bureau
